#!/usr/bin/perl
=head1 list-resellers.pl
List existing resellers
When run with no parameters, this program simply displays a reader-friendly
table of existing Virtualmin resellers. The only supported options are
C<--multiline>, which causes it to show more details about each reseller in a
format suitable for reading by other programs, and C<--name-only> to dump
just a list of reseller usernames.
=cut
package virtual_server;
if (!$module_name) {
$main::no_acl_check++;
$ENV{'WEBMIN_CONFIG'} ||= "/etc/webmin";
$ENV{'WEBMIN_VAR'} ||= "/var/webmin";
if ($0 =~ /^(.*)\/[^\/]+$/) {
chdir($pwd = $1);
}
else {
chop($pwd = `pwd`);
}
$0 = "$pwd/list-resellers.pl";
require './virtual-server-lib.pl';
$< == 0 || die "list-resellers.pl must be run as root";
}
use POSIX;
# Parse command-line args
$owner = 1;
while(@ARGV > 0) {
local $a = shift(@ARGV);
if ($a eq "--multiline") {
$multi = 1;
}
elsif ($a eq "--name-only") {
$nameonly = 1;
}
elsif ($a eq "--name") {
$name = shift(@ARGV);
}
else {
&usage("Unknown parameter $a");
}
}
# Get all resellers
@resels = &list_resellers();
@resels = sort { $a->{'name'} cmp $b->{'name'} } @resels;
if ($name) {
@resels = grep { $_->{'name'} eq $name } @resels;
@resels || &usage("No reseller named $name exists");
}
# Get counts for each
foreach $r (@resels) {
my @rdoms = &get_reseller_domains($r);
$quota = 0;
foreach $d (@rdoms) {
$quota += $d->{'quota'};
}
$r->{'doms'} = \@rdoms;
$r->{'quota'} = $quota;
}
if ($multi) {
# Show attributes on multiple lines
$home_bsize = &has_home_quotas() ? "a_bsize("home") : 0;
foreach $r (@resels) {
$acl = $r->{'acl'};
print "$r->{'name'}\n";
print " Description: $r->{'acl'}->{'desc'}\n";
if ($r->{'acl'}->{'email'}) {
print " Email: $r->{'acl'}->{'email'}\n";
}
print " Login: ",
($r->{'pass'} =~ /^\!/ ? "Disabled" : "Enabled"),"\n";
foreach $m (@reseller_maxes) {
$got = &count_domain_feature($m, @{$r->{'doms'}});
$desc = $m eq "doms" ? "domains" :
$m eq "aliasdoms" ? "alias domains" :
$m eq "realdoms" ? "real domains" :
$m eq "quota" ? "disk quota" :
$m eq "mailboxes" ? "mailboxes" :
$m eq "bw" ? "bandwidth" :
$m eq "dbs" ? "databases" : $m;
next if ($m eq "quota" && !$home_bsize);
if ($m eq "quota") {
$max = $acl->{'max_'.$m};
print " Maximum $desc: ",
($max eq "" ? "Unlimited" :
"a_show($max, "home")),"\n";
print " Current $desc: ",
($got < 0 ? "Unlimited" :
"a_show($got, "home")),"\n";
print " Maximum byte $desc: ",
($max eq "" ? "Unlimited" :
$max * $home_bsize),"\n";
print " Current byte $desc: ",
($got < 0 ? "Unlimited" :
$got * $home_bsize),"\n";
}
else {
print " Maximum $desc: ".
($acl->{'max_'.$m} eq "" ? "Unlimited" :
$acl->{'max_'.$m})."\n";
print " Current $desc: $got\n";
}
}
print " Allowed features: ",join(" ", grep { $acl->{'feature_'.$_} } &list_allowable_features()),"\n";
print " Owned servers: ",join(" ", map { $_->{'dom'} } @{$r->{'doms'}}),"\n";
print " Read-only mode: ",($acl->{'readonly'} ? "Yes" : "No"),"\n";
print " Hide limits from server admins: ",($acl->{'hide'} ? "Yes" : "No"),"\n";
if ($acl->{'subdom'}) {
print " Limit virtual servers to domain: ",
$acl->{'subdom'},"\n";
}
if ($acl->{'logo'}) {
print " Logo URL: $acl->{'logo'}\n";
if ($acl->{'link'}) {
print " Logo link: $acl->{'link'}\n";
}
}
if ($acl->{'defip'}) {
print " Name-based IP address: $acl->{'defip'}\n";
}
if ($acl->{'defip6'}) {
print " Name-based IPv6 address: $acl->{'defip6'}\n";
}
print " Can select shared IPs: ",
($acl->{'nosharedips'} ? "No" : "Yes"),"\n";
if ($acl->{'defdnsip'}) {
print " External IP address: $acl->{'defdnsip'}\n";
}
if ($acl->{'defns'}) {
print " Custom nameservers: $acl->{'defns'}\n";
}
print " Can create plans: ",
$acl->{'noplans'} ? "No" : "Yes","\n";
print " Can create and edit resellers: ",
$acl->{'createresellers'} ? "Yes" : "No","\n";
print " Can create backups: ",
$acl->{'backups'} == 2 ? "Schedule and make" :
$acl->{'backups'} == 1 ? "Make only" : "No","\n";
if ($acl->{'ranges'}) {
foreach $r (&parse_ip_ranges($acl->{'ranges'})) {
print " IPv4 allocation range: ".
$r->[0]."-".$r->[1].
($r->[2] ? "/".$r->[2] : "")."\n";
}
}
if ($acl->{'ranges6'}) {
foreach $r (&parse_ip_ranges($acl->{'ranges6'})) {
print " IPv6 allocation range: ".
$r->[0]."-".$r->[1].
($r->[2] ? "/".$r->[2] : "")."\n";
}
}
}
}
elsif ($nameonly) {
# Just reseller usernames
foreach $r (@resels) {
print $r->{'name'},"\n";
}
}
else {
# Just show summary table
$fmt = "%-15.15s %-30.30s %-15.15s %-15.15s\n";
printf $fmt, "Name", "Description", "Domains", "Quota";
printf $fmt, ("-" x 15), ("-" x 30), ("-" x 15), ("-" x 15);
foreach $r (@resels) {
$domsmax = $r->{'acl'}->{'max_doms'} ne "" ?
"Max ".$r->{'acl'}->{'max_doms'} :
"No limit";
$quotamax = $r->{'acl'}->{'max_quota'} ?
"Max "."a_show($r->{'acl'}->{'max_quota'}, "home") :
"No limit";
printf $fmt, $r->{'name'}, $r->{'acl'}->{'desc'},
scalar(@{$r->{'doms'}})." ($domsmax)",
"a_show($r->{'quota'}, "home")." ($quotamax)";
}
}
sub usage
{
print "$_[0]\n\n" if ($_[0]);
print "Lists the resellers on this system.\n";
print "\n";
print "virtualmin list-resellers [--multiline | --name-only]\n";
print " [--name username]\n";
exit(1);
}
